Property owners typically pick one of two main security strategies based on the age, layout, and building type of their structure. For older homes, a chemical barrier is frequently the most practical and least invasive option. This technique requires excavating shallow trenches around the outside footings and uninteresting exact openings through any linked concrete walkways or patios. A specifically formulated liquid representative is then presented into the soil, developing an uninterrupted protective rim. Contemporary chemical items are designed to be invisible to bugs, prompting them to move through the dealt with zone, get the active substance on their bodies, and inadvertently disperse it throughout the colony, causing complete removal at its source.

For individuals undertaking new building tasks, significant home extensions, or substantial renovations, a physical management framework is integrated straight into the preliminary phases of the build. These physical systems make use of ultra long lasting, greatly engineered sheets or high grade stainless steel mesh fitted tightly around pipeline penetrations and within brick cavities before the last walls are completed. Instead of trying to poison the invading pests, a physical barrier obstructs their surprise pathways totally and forces them to move external. This requires them to build highly noticeable mud tracking tubes on the exterior face of the brickwork, where they can be quickly recognized and reduced the effects of throughout routine home management.

Standard home insurance coverage throughout the nation nearly widely exclude coverage for damage triggered by wood pests, categorizing invasions as preventable maintenance problems instead of unexpected unintentional events. This suggests property owners deal with the full concern of paying tens of thousands of dollars for intricate structural repairs, bearer replacements, and roofing truss strengthening out of their own pockets if a nest handles to breach the home undetected.

Although a professionally installed perimeter system acts as the main barrier for a structure, nearby residents can also adopt practical steps around their properties to reduce the possibility of drawing in foraging colonies. Keeping clear sightlines near external weep holes, resisting the urge to stack firewood against your home, and repairing leaking hot‑water lines or outdoor garden faucets that produce moist soil will make the location far less appealing to pests. In addition, organizing extensive annual inspections by qualified regional professionals remains essential to verify that subsequent landscaping, sidewalk setups, or earth‑moving work have not inadvertently breached or weakened the protective barrier.
